  1. porting makes a tiny difference.. the best way is obviously to increase boost via remap seeing very good results using the esl boards on relatively standard cars.. but suspect more than you want to spend jusy beware that if you change too much you risk it running lean and/or detting without having it set up for the mods Simon

  11. personally I turn the key and drive off.. just then stay off boost until oil temp normal... sitting idling it takes longer to warm up and therefore stays in max wear mod for longest.. one scoob engine has done 198,000miles and still runs (well it would but I replaced it for bigger cc so it is currently in the workshop ) so I don't think there is a need to annoy the neighbours letting it idle.. just do a few throttle blips when you get home late instead
